Presswood Pallets are lightweight, molded wood fiber pallets engineered for efficient global logistics, export shipping, and warehouse handling. Manufactured from compressed recycled wood fibers and resin, they provide a cost-effective and sustainable alternative to conventional wooden pallets.

Competitive Advantage: ISPM-15 exempt design eliminates the need for heat treatment or fumigation, reducing export compliance costs and delays. Their stackable, nestable structure optimizes storage space while maintaining strong load-bearing performance for international supply chains.

Product Overview
Presswood Pallets are engineered composite pallets manufactured from high-compression wood fibers and eco-binders, designed for heavy-duty load handling and long-distance logistics in industrial supply chains. They serve as a cost-effective, space-efficient alternative to traditional wooden and plastic pallets for warehousing, export packing, and automated material handling systems. The primary value proposition is consistent structural performance combined with optimized stackability and lower lifecycle cost—enabling safer, cleaner, and more predictable palletization for high-volume shippers and distributors. Strategically, Presswood Pallets reduce import/export fumigation risks, streamline reverse logistics, and support sustainability targets by using recycled fiber feedstock and minimizing waste.

Key Specifications & Technical Characteristics

  • Material composition: High-compression recycled wood fiber (sawdust, wood chips) bound with thermoset resin binder (phenolic or urea-formaldehyde variants available on request).

  • Structural grade: Industrial heavy-duty class; nominal static load capacity up to 10,000 kg depending on model.

  • Dimensions (standard options): 1200 x 1000 mm, 1200 x 800 mm, 1165 x 1165 mm; custom sizes available.

  • Weight: Typically 8–15 kg per pallet (model-dependent), significantly lighter than solid timber equivalents.

  • Block/Top configuration: Solid deck with integrated stringer geometry for forklift and pallet jack compatibility; two-way and four-way entry designs.

  • Surface finish: Smooth, dust-free surface; sealed edge treatment to resist moisture ingress.

  • Environmental/chemical resistance: Treated for basic moisture resistance; compatible with typical warehouse chemicals; resin choice affects flame and chemical tolerance (specify preferred binder).

  • Thermal and dimensional stability: Low hygroscopic expansion due to composite manufacturing process, reduced warping versus untreated timber.

  • Packaging options: Bulk loose stacking on pallets, shrink-wrapped bundles (20–50 units per bundle), or custom crate packing for export.

  • Shelf life: Indefinite under normal dry storage conditions; maintain in covered, ventilated warehouse to preserve surface finish and load-bearing properties.

  • Compliance: IPPC-compliant alternative to fumigation requirements for many exporting markets (confirm local phytosanitary regulations).

Core Industrial Applications

  • Logistics & Freight Forwarding: Ideal for ocean and air export where quarantine/fumigation rules penalize raw timber; reduces delays and compliance costs.

  • Manufacturing and Assembly Lines: Provides consistent deck flatness for automated conveyors, robotics, and high-throughput palletizers.

  • Food & Beverage and FMCG: Clean, dust-minimized surface lowers contamination risk compared with rough timber; suitable for secondary packaging and distribution.

  • Cold Chain & Pharma Distribution: Stable dimensional behavior in controlled environments; lighter weight reduces handling labor and transport fuel usage.

  • Retail and Distribution Centers: Stackable, uniform pallets optimize racking and automated sortation systems; predictable lifecycle cost improves procurement planning.
    Why it performs better than alternatives:

  • Consistency: Manufactured to tight tolerances for uniform load distribution; reduces product damage and conveyor jams compared with variable timber pallets.

  • Cost-efficiency: Lower raw material and disposal costs versus treated timber; less breakage and fewer rejects than low-quality timber.

  • Operational advantages: Lighter weight lowers manual handling strain and shipping cost; uniform geometry improves automation uptime.

  • Sustainability edge: Made from post-industrial or post-consumer fiber, reducing virgin timber use and diverting waste from landfill.
